Valley Fine Foods have recalled more than 35,000 pounds of refrigerated heat-treated, not fully cooked meat and poultry products that have been used in the "Simple Dishes" pasta entrees after finding the meat posed bacterial contamination risk.

The meat was tested by the Valley Fine Foods research and development department during routine internal testing. Locations in California, Connecticut, Maryland, Massachusetts, Michigan and North Carolina have all received shipments of these "Simple Dishes" products.
Some of the Simple Dishes products have Nov. 25 best-if-used-by dates. If you see the establishment number “ P-22102B” or “M-22102B” printed on the side of the product packages throw them out. There appears to be no confirmed cases of food poisoning as yet.
